Transaction 8656cc84ec72be0743e4751baf0efe5af45d705efdf9afcddd90caf34bcb23fe

1 Input
2 Outputs
  • 8656cc84ec72be0743e4751baf0efe5af45d705efdf9afcddd90caf34bcb23fe:0
  • value  533184
    address  198D5UpNcdPjvEbhM6x44HQCMb9NXn6UUB
  • 8656cc84ec72be0743e4751baf0efe5af45d705efdf9afcddd90caf34bcb23fe:1
  • value  33410945
    address  1K4a2L1T4CGw9E9N8jPWEwoQzjUxVzqHgA